3D Unsteady Flow: approximation to Ekman layer (P.R. Spalart, J.Fluid Mech. 205, 319) Free-stream velocity components are U,inf = U,0 cos(ft) and W,inf = U,0 sin(ft). U and W (and all six Reynolds stresses) are non-zero, but are functions of y and t only, not of x and z (so V = 0 by continuity). A program capable of computing steady flow over infinite swept wings (z coordinate along generators and d[ ]/dz=0) could be adapted: Ud[ ]/x becomes d[ ]/dt; Vd[ ]/dy and Wd[ ]/dz are zero - for different reasons - and the program can be stepped in time instead of marching in x. Notation is explained in the JFM paper, especially para. 3.1: the defining Reynolds number, Rl, is U,0 [2/(f*nu)]^(1/2) where f is in rad/sec not Hz: it is independent of time. The length scale,delta = (Utau)/f, is quite close to the physical thickness: y- = y/delta. Rt = (Utau)*(delta)/nu. Phi0 (phi* in the JFM paper, eq. 18) is related to the direction of the surface shear stress, alpha = lim tan^1 (W/U) by eq. 18: it is not relevant to the computations.
